Principal Software Engineer

Microsoft
Redmond, United States of America
yesterday

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English
Experience level
Senior
Compensation
$ 275K

Job location

Atlanta, United States of America

Tech stack

C
Java
JavaScript
API
Artificial Intelligence
C Sharp (Programming Language)
C++
Code Review
Python
Systems Integration
Information Technology
Data Analytics

Job description

Our team of engineers is dedicated to working on the latest technological trendsinGroundingAI, Agents, responsible AI, security, and privacy. We strive to take the best ideas and turn them into innovative business strategies and products., We are looking for a senior technical leader to help partners successfully integrate with the APIs powering the agentic web. As a Principal Solutions Engineer you will sit at the intersection of engineering, product, and partner success, helping external teams understand our platform and onboard effectively. You will work directly with partner engineering teams to clarify technical requirements, shape integration approaches, and develop solutions that make the best use of our APIs, schemas, and platform capabilities. This role is highly technical and customer-facing, with a solid emphasis on solution design, technical enablement, and strategic partnership., * Serve as a technical partner for strategic external and internal partners adopting our APIs and platform capabilities.

  • Guide partners through technical onboarding by helping them understand our APIs, schemas, platform architecture, and integration patterns.
  • Work directly with partner engineering teams to clarify technical requirements, evaluate constraints, and design practical, scalable integration solutions.
  • Partner with product, engineering, and customer success teams to remove onboarding blockers and drive successful partner implementations.
  • Translate partner needs and feedback into clear product requirements, technical recommendations, and prioritized engineering inputs.
  • Influence the design and evolution of APIs, platform capabilities, and integration patterns based on partner use cases and ecosystem needs.
  • Contribute to a high-quality technical foundation byparticipatingin architecture discussions, design reviews, and code reviews where needed.
  • Help ensure the reliability, scalability, security, and maintainability of the services and platform capabilities that support partner and product experiences.
  • Bring a solid point of view on emerging developments in AI, Search, APIs, and developer platforms, and apply that thinking to improve partner outcomes and platform strategy.
  • Support teammates by sharing technical context, raising the quality of solution design, and helping drive complex deliverables to completion.

Requirements

The ideal candidate combines deep experience with APIs, platforms, and system integrations with the ability to influence across technical and non-technical stakeholders. You are comfortable engaging with senior partner engineers, identifying technical roadblocks, and translating complex requirements into actionable solutions in collaboration with internal engineering teams. You are proactive, data-driven, and effective in ambiguous environments, with solid ownership, sound judgment, and a bias for solving problems. You bring professionalism, adaptability, and integrity, and you know how to build trust while handling sensitive information with care., * Bachelor's Degree in Computer Science or related technical field AND 6+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python

  • OR equivalent experience., * Master's Degree in Computer Science or related technical field AND 8+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python
  • OR Bachelor's Degree in Computer Science or related technical field AND 12+ years technical engineering experience with coding in languages including, but not limited to, C, C++, C#, Java, JavaScript, or Python
  • OR equivalent experience.
  • Deep experience with APIs, platforms, systems integration, and technical solution design.
  • Solid communication skills, including the ability to explain complex technical concepts clearly to both engineering and non-engineering audiences.
  • A track recordof working directly with partners or customers to solve technical problems and drive successful implementations.
  • The ability to connect strategic thinking with hands-on execution and move effectively between high-level planning and detailed problem-solving.
  • Solid cross-functional leadership and the ability to build trust across engineering, product, customer success, and partner teams.
  • A history of leading complex, ambiguous, cross-organizational initiatives and driving them to successful outcomes.
  • Sound technical judgment, a high degree of independence, and the ability toidentifyand remove obstacles proactively.
  • Curiosity about AI, Search, and emerging technologies, along with a commitment to continuous learning.
  • Professionalism, integrity, and discretion in handling sensitive information and strategic partner matters.

#MicrosoftAI #SEARCH

About the company

Microsoft is a global technology company headquartered in Redmond, Washington. Our mission is to empower every person and every organization on the planet to achieve more. We develop, license, and support a wide range of software products, services, and devices that help individuals and businesses realize their full potential.

Our flagship products include the Microsoft 365 productivity cloud, Windows operating system, Azure cloud platform, and Dynamics 365 business applications. We are also a leader in areas such as artificial intelligence, cybersecurity, developer tools, and gaming through Xbox and Game Pass.

With operations in more than 190 countries and over 220,000 employees worldwide, Microsoft is committed to responsible innovation, inclusive economic growth, and sustainability. We work closely with governments, industries, and communities to ensure that technology serves the public good and helps address some of the world’s most pressing challenges.

As we celebrate our 50th anniversary in 2025, we continue to look forward—investing in AI, cloud, and quantum computing to shape the future of work, education, and society at large scale.

Apply for this position